As my international search marketing experience is growing, I am more and more convinced that keyword marketing, besides being the ever most efficient and customer friendly advertising tool, is one of the best and fastest ways to learn about another culture. This time, after Europe, I am learning about the nationwide American, and regionally, the Gulf South culture through buying intentions expressed in search terms. Yes, I am learning about your business too, just like a doctor is learning about your health history, you show me your website and I start the healing and training process to make your site really viable and vibrant.

Through keyword research one can get the anatomy of values, interests, volume and nature of intentions for the whole purchase cycle of users. And then through the actual clicks, pageviews, time spent on site, entrance and exit pages, conversions, latencies (through cookies), etc. one can constantly confirm or reject certain assumptions marketers have about a market segment.
